Transaction 8ad38c095f33ee31eba7d11b6114673c2401fba153f3070fb0a19ceb2cf42c25

3 Input
1 Outputs
  • 8ad38c095f33ee31eba7d11b6114673c2401fba153f3070fb0a19ceb2cf42c25:0
  • value  16003587
    address  3NHGQkvTvZPeAuQWtpaNdJDuvRushcY9uA